Spyderco Navigator - Almite with slotted handle - Plain Edge C62BL
The C62 Navigator is a small knife with a short blade designed for travel. It can be viewed as a descendant of the C09 Co-pilot and shares very similar design goals. Initially introduced in 1997 with a G-10 handle, this model was assigned the C62 SKU and given the name "Navigator". This variation is in Gunmetal Blue Almite and has a VG-10 blade with a plain edge. and first appeared in the Spyderco catalogue from 2002.
Positioned above the Spyderco Round Hole a spine cusp forms a stable leveraging point on which the thumb rests. On the underside of the all-steel handle are a series of sculpted angles cut away to optimally settle the hand and fingers into grip position. The pocket clip carries the folder tip-down.
